Art for All: The Stephanie Evelo Program for Art Inclusion at ICI connects artists with disabilities with organizations throughout the Twin Cities area. In this exhibition, 16 artists from Minnesota and Wisconsin will showcase their work in various media, including 3D installations, fiber, watercolor, and photographs.
Featuring: Alison Bergblom Johnson, Ansel Langmead, Chloe Geraty, D.O Fox, David Bauman, Diane Weinerman, Emma Baldwin, Glendy Scaletta Rocco, Jonah Anderson, Loretta Bebeau, David “Mack” McDonnell-Forney, Mark Maasch, Nathaniel Quenzer, Ray Pagenkopf, Ryan Varley , Sam St. John
Through exhibits and events, ICI’s Art for All creates inclusive spaces for discussing, promoting, and selling the artists’ work.
